Ark. Code Ann. § 19-5-991

Interstate Motor Fuel Tax Refund Fund

Acts 1995, No. 1163, § 23.

(1) There is established on the books of the Treasurer of State, the Auditor of State, and the Chief Fiscal Officer of the State a fund to be known as the “Interstate Motor Fuel Tax Refund Fund”.

(2) The fund shall consist of the amount, estimated quarterly, which is transferred monthly from gross motor fuel taxes and gross special motor fuel tax collections, there to be used to pay refunds to interstate users of motor fuels and special motor fuels as set out in §§ 26-55-714 and 26-56-215.
